Pursuant to section 15-18-212, Montana Code Annotated, N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N: 1. As a result of a property tax delinquency, a property tax lien exists on the following described real property in which you may have an interest (Mineral County Tax Parcel/ID No. 200700): Mineral County Treasurer’s Abbreviated Legal Description: SECTION: 24 TOWNSHIP: 19N RANGE: 30W C.O.S. 18, PARCEL 30, ACRES 10.02, A M & B TRACT IN NE4NE4 AKA WATERHOLE TRACTS GEOCODE: 54-2854-24-1-01-04-0000 Full Legal Description: A TRACT OF LAND IN THE NORTHEAST QUARTER OF SECTION 24, TOWNSHIP 19 NORTH, RANGE 30 WEST, P.M.M., MINERAL COUNTY, MONTANA, AND DESIGNATED AS TRACT 30 OF WATERHOLE RANCH ACREAGE TRACTS ALL ACCORDING TO THE PLAT AND SURVEY AS RECORDED ON PAGE 18 OF THE NEW PLAT BOOK, RECORDS OF MINERAL COUNTY, MONTANA. 2. The 2021 property taxes (second half) became delinquent on June 1, 2022. 3. The property tax lien was attached on August 1, 2023. 4. The lien was subsequently assigned to: Eric Bashore, P.O. Box 80242, Billings, MT 59108-0242. 5. As of the date of this notice, the amount of tax due is: TAXES: $5,105.06 PENALTY: $102.09 INTEREST: $1,442.01 COST: $1,011.28 TOTAL: $7,660.44 NOTE: Interest continues to accrue at a rate of 5/6 of 1% per month. 6. For the property tax lien to be liquidated, the total amount listed in paragraph 5, plus any additional taxes, penalties, interest, and costs due, must be paid by August 3, 2026, which is the date that the redemption period expires or expired. 7. If all taxes, penalties, interest, and costs are not paid to the COUNTY TREASURER on or prior to August 3, 2026, which is the date the redemption period expires, a tax deed may be issued to the assignee or county that is the possessor of the tax lien on the day following the date that the redemption period expires. 8. On May 5th, 2026 the St. Regis School District held a General Fund Levy election. The St. Regis School Board canvassed the votes at their meeting on May 18th, 2026. The results are as follows: St. Regis School District Voting Results (Official) May 5th, 2026 Election General Fund Levy Proposition For-155 Votes Against-227 Votes The Levy did not pass. Russell Cleveland was elected by Acclamation for a 3 – year term as Trustee. PUBLISHED IN THE MINERAL INDEPENDENT MAY 27, 2026 MNAXLP __________________________
